AI chipmaker Cerebras targets $3.5B IPO as OpenAI-linked investors stand to gain

market-auction · 2026-05-05

Cerebras Systems, a company making AI chips and closely linked to OpenAI, announced plans to sell 28 million shares, priced between $115 and $125 each, aiming to raise $3.5 billion and achieve a market cap of $26.6 billion. This IPO is expected to be the biggest tech debut of 2026 so far, possibly paving the way for future offerings from companies like SpaceX, OpenAI, and Anthropic. Their notable chip, the Wafer-Scale Engine 3, competes with GPU alternatives. Major investors include Alpha Wave, Benchmark, Eclipse, Fidelity, and Foundation Capital, each holding over 5%. OpenAI's CEO Sam Altman and president Greg Brockman are also angel investors. The IPO was delayed in 2024 because of a federal review. There's already $10 billion in orders for the offering, suggesting prices could exceed expectations.

Key facts

  • Cerebras plans to sell 28 million shares at $115–$125 each.
  • IPO could raise $3.5 billion at a $26.6 billion market cap.
  • Would be the largest tech IPO of 2026 so far.
  • Cerebras makes the Wafer-Scale Engine 3 AI chip.
  • OpenAI is a major customer and loaned $1 billion to Cerebras in December.
  • OpenAI holds warrants for over 33 million Cerebras shares.
  • IPO was delayed in 2024 due to federal review of G42 investment.
  • Banks have received $10 billion in orders for the $3.5 billion offering.
